Franklin Overview
Franklin College (Franklin) is a four-year, private (not-for-profit) school located in Franklin, IN. It is classified as Baccalaureate College - Arts & Sciences by Carnegie Classification
The Franklin's tuition & fees is $38,710 for the academic year 2024-2025. 95% of the enrolled undergraduates have received grants or scholarships, with an average aid amount of $29,747.
The school has a total enrollment of 985 and the students to faculty ratio is 12 to 1 (8.33%).
Franklin's acceptance rate is 69.80% and the yield (enrollment rate) is 17.35%. The median SAT score is 1140 and the ACT score is 24.
Franklin ranked 186th in Liberal Arts Colleges and 25th in Indiana Colleges rankings. Franklin College is accredited by Higher Learning Commission.
2025 Tuition & Fees and 2026 Estimation
For undergraduate programs, the 2025 tuition & fees of Franklin College is $38,710. For graduate programs, its 2025 graduate school tuition & fees is $40,014.
The estimated 2026 tuition & fees for prospective students is $40,120 based on the current year tuition changes from last year. The estimated 2026 graduate school tuition & fees is $40,165.

Learning Opportunities and Campus Services
Franklin College offers online classes (distance learning opportunities) for undergraduate programs. It has ROTC programs and offers teacher certification programs designed to prepare students to meet the requirements for certification as teachers.
